- Festival d'Avignon, a renowned theater festival showcasing contemporary performances
- Les Hivernales, a winter dance festival featuring innovative choreography
- Fête de la Musique, a celebration of music with free concerts throughout the city
- Avignon Jazz Festival, an annual event highlighting jazz performances from international artists.
- Palais des Papes, a massive Gothic palace that served as the papal residence in the 14th century
- Pont Saint-Bénézet, a famous medieval bridge known for its historical significance and picturesque views
- Avignon Cathedral, a Romanesque cathedral with stunning architecture and religious artifacts
- Rocher des Doms, a public park offering panoramic views of the Rhône River and surrounding landscapes
- Musée du Petit Palais, an art museum housing an impressive collection of Italian and French paintings from the Middle Ages and Renaissance.
